**Europe Field Force Automation Market Drivers**

**Increasing Demand for Efficiency in Field Operations**

The growing emphasis on operational efficiency within the Europe [Field Force Automation Market](../../../reports/field-force-automation-market-8686) is a significant driver of growth. Companies are striving to minimize costs and improve service delivery. For instance, a survey conducted by the European Commission revealed that businesses that implemented field automation solutions improved operational efficiency by 25%, which illustrates the potential for high return on investment. 

Prominent organizations such as Siemens AG and Bosch are at the forefront of adopting these technologies to streamline their field workforce, thus contributing to the overall growth of the market.The drive for efficiency aligns with the EU's broader goals of fostering innovation and productivity in various sectors, helping to bridge the gap between existing operational practices and future advancements in technology.

**Rising Integration of IoT and Cloud Technologies**

The integration of Internet of Things (IoT) and cloud technologies into field force automation systems is propelling the growth of the Europe Field Force Automation Market. The European Union has reported that the adoption of IoT devices is expected to increase by over 30% annually in the service sector, highlighting a trend toward greater connectivity and data utilization. 

Companies like Vodafone Group Plc are actively investing in IoT solutions to enhance service management, thereby amplifying the demand for advanced field force automation tools that leverage cloud computing.This ongoing digital transformation fosters an ecosystem where real-time data-driven decision-making becomes the norm, thereby influencing the market's expansion.

**Increased Challenges in Field Operations Due to Global Events**

Recent global events, particularly the COVID-19 pandemic, have increased complexities in field operations, driving companies to seek field force automation solutions for better risk management. According to the European Centre for Disease Prevention and Control, about 72% of companies in Europe reported disruptions in their field operations due to the pandemic. 

Organizations like Accenture have indicated that automated solutions can reduce operational risks by up to 40% when effectively integrated into workflows.The rising need for agile and adaptable field operations to navigate such global disruptions serves as a critical driver for the Europe Field Force Automation Market, encouraging investment in these technologies.

**Growing Adoption of Mobile Solutions in Field Workforce Management**

The trend of adopting mobile solutions for field workforce management is increasingly influencing the Europe Field Force Automation Market. According to the GSMA Intelligence report, over 90% of businesses in Europe are expected to implement mobile solutions for operational tasks by 2025. 

This is largely propelled by increasing smartphone penetration, which reached 79% across Europe in 2023. Companies like SAP SE and Oracle Corporation are leading initiatives to develop mobile workforce solutions aimed at enhancing communication and real-time data access among field personnel, thus driving growth within the market.

Sales Force Automation (Dominant) vs. Workforce Management (Emerging)

Sales Force Automation (SFA) is a dominant force in the Europe field force automation market, driven by the demand for seamless integration of sales processes and enhanced visibility into customer engagements. It offers features such as lead management, reporting, and customer insights, enabling sales teams to work more efficiently and make informed decisions. In contrast, Workforce Management (WFM) is positioned as an emerging segment, fueled by technological advancements and increased awareness of managing labor costs and workforce efficiency. WFM provides tools for scheduling, attendance tracking, and analytics, making it crucial for organizations seeking to improve operational effectiveness and employee satisfaction.

## Regional Market Share Analysis

### Germany : Strong Growth Driven by Innovation

Germany holds a commanding market share of 200.0, representing approximately 36.5% of the European field force-automation market. Key growth drivers include a robust industrial base, increasing demand for automation in logistics, and government initiatives promoting digital transformation. Regulatory policies favoring innovation and sustainability further enhance market potential. The country’s advanced infrastructure supports seamless integration of automation technologies, fostering a conducive environment for growth.

### UK : Innovation and Adaptation at Forefront

The UK market, valued at 120.0, accounts for about 21.9% of the European field force-automation sector. Growth is driven by the increasing adoption of cloud-based solutions and a shift towards remote work. Demand trends indicate a rising need for real-time data analytics and customer engagement tools. Government initiatives aimed at enhancing digital skills and infrastructure are pivotal in this transformation, creating a favorable regulatory environment for tech adoption.

### France : Strong Focus on Digitalization

France's market, valued at 90.0, represents approximately 16.4% of the European field force-automation landscape. The growth is fueled by a strong emphasis on digitalization across sectors, particularly in manufacturing and services. Demand for integrated solutions that enhance operational efficiency is on the rise. Government policies promoting innovation and investment in technology infrastructure are critical in shaping the market dynamics, fostering a supportive ecosystem for automation.
